Liberation is a collaboration between Talib Kweli (rapper) and Madlib (producer). It was made available for free download from Stones Throw's website, and Kweli & Madlib's MySpace pages for the first week of 2007, beginning New Year's Eve 2007. It was removed about a week later. One cover for the album is an adaptation of a piece by guerrilla artist Banksy, and an alternate cover (given away as a print-ready download) is a collage of Talib Kweli, a dollar sign, and the Statue of Liberty.
